Focusing on architecture’s role at the territorial scale, this session explores care as a design ethic and political practice.

The speakers address how architecture and landscape can respond to fragile ecologies, social inequalities, and local cultures through long-term engagement. Projects discussed emphasize repair, stewardship, and collaboration with communities and ecosystems, reframing territorial design as an act of responsibility toward both human and non-human inhabitants.
